How they compare

Kuwait currently reports 63,792 number against 62,550 number in Norway, a difference of 1,242 number.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 51 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Norway ahead.

Kuwait ranks 124th and Norway ranks 125th of 206 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Kuwait averaged higher in 1 and Norway in 5.

Population of the age-group theoretically corresponding to the official entrance age to primary education. The official entrance age is the age at which students would enter a given programme or level of education assuming they start at the official entrance age for the lowest level of education, study full-time throughout and progressed through the system without repeating or skipping a grade. The theoretical entrance age to a given programme or level is typically, but not always, the most common entrance age.
